Intrathecal IgG Synthesis: A Resistant and Valuable Target for Future Multiple Sclerosis Treatments
Intrathecal IgG synthesis is a key biological feature of multiple sclerosis (MS). When acquired early, it persists over time. A growing body of evidence suggests that intrathecal Ig-secreting cells may be pathogenic either by a direct action of toxic IgG

Exploring Autophagy Inducing Molecules: Targeting Diverse Pathways in Alzheimer's Disease Management
ABSTRACT Neurodegenerative disorders, including Alzheimer's disease (AD), impose a significant burden on society due to their progressive nature and the associated healthcare costs. Autophagy, a vital cellular degradation process, has emerged as a promising therapeutic target in these disorders.
